What is the Life Insurance Application?
The Life Insurance Application is a crucial document used by individuals seeking to secure life insurance coverage. This form plays a vital role in initiating the coverage process by collecting necessary personal information and details about the applicant’s preferences.
It is essential for both the Insured and Owner to provide their signatures, ensuring that the application is valid and acknowledged by all parties involved. Understanding the purpose of this form is the first step in the journey towards life insurance protection.

Key Features of the Life Insurance Application
The Life Insurance Application includes several essential elements designed to streamline the application process:
-
Fillable fields for personal information, including name, address, and Social Security Number.
-
Medical history sections that require details about pre-existing conditions.
-
Options for specifying coverage preferences tailored to individual needs.
-
Signature lines for both the Insured and the Owner, ensuring lawful submission.
-
Authorization sections for verifying the information provided, which enhances the application's integrity.
Who Needs the Life Insurance Application?
This application is required for individuals seeking life insurance, regardless of age or health status. Understanding the roles of the Insured and Owner within this process is crucial. The Insured is the person whose life is covered, while the Owner is the individual who buys the policy.
Both parties should consider their current health status and future needs when applying, as these factors can influence insurance rates and eligibility.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Life Insurance Application?
Eligibility typically involves being a legal adult in the U.S. and providing complete and accurate personal and medical information. Applicants may need to meet the insurance provider's underwriting standards.
Is there a deadline for submitting the Life Insurance Application?
While there is generally no universal deadline, it is advisable to submit your application promptly to ensure timely coverage. Contact your insurance provider for specific time frames.
How can I submit the Life Insurance Application once completed?
You can submit the application through pdfFiller directly to the insurance provider. Alternatively, you can download it and email or mail it to the company as instructed by their submission guidelines.
What supporting documents are needed with this application?
You may need to provide support documents such as identification, proof of income, and family medical history. Check with your insurance provider for their specific requirements.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out this form?
Ensure all fields are accurately completed and double-check for typos. Missing information or inaccuracies can delay processing. Avoid rushing through the medical history section as it’s vital for approval.
What are the processing times for my Life Insurance Application?
Processing times vary by insurance company but typically take between 2 to 6 weeks. Factors include the complexity of your application and required underwriting checks.
Is notarization required for the Life Insurance Application?
No, notarization is not generally required for this form. However, always verify with your specific insurance provider for any unique requirements.
